The Illinois workNet Center will be offering several useful workshops to assist the job seeker in bettering their chances of getting an interview and job offer. In March, April and May, the Illinois workNet Center, located at 757 W. Pershing Road, will offer the following workshops:
The Interview Skills Workshop will focus on learning helpful tips on how to better prepare for an interview, how to answer some of the difficult interview questions, and how to make a positive impression at the interview. This workshop is offered on March 4, April 3, and May 6, 2019 from 10:00 am-11:00 am.
The Resume Building Workshop will focus on understanding the purpose and features of a resume and learning how to avoid common writing mistakes and errors. This workshop is offered on March 14, April 11, and May 9, 2019 from 9:00 am – 10:00 am.
The Job Search Techniques Workshop will show the job seeker how to prepare and organize their job search, get a better understanding of job networking, and the benefits of networking and exploring online job sites. This workshop is offered on March 18, April 15, and May 13, 2019 from 10:00 am – 11:00 am.
The Basic Computer Workshop will allow job seekers to brush up on their computer skills. It will focus on a basic introduction to computers, email, Microsoft Windows, documents, and Internet browsers. This workshop is offered on April 2, April 16, and April 30 from 1:00 pm – 2:30 pm,
The Basic Math Workshop will concentrate on how to solve basic math problems that that include fractions. This workshop is geared to help the job seeker to be better prepared to handle the employer based math assessment tests that are a step in the employers’ employment process. This workshop is offered on April 8, April 22, May 6, and May 20 from 1:00 pm – 2:00 pm.
